Demographics (2-26-13) 705 students (87%) eligible for free or
reduced lunch 288 students (36%) have UALPA
classification 125 students (16%) classified Special
Education. New students every week

CRT growth model at Horizonte Most students are enrolled less than a full
academic year, many lack a previous CRT score for comparison and many do not take the CRTs in the normal test sequence. Consequently there are very few students that meet the criteria needed for the SLCSD growth model.
CRT growth at Horizonte is measured by the change in scaled score from one year to the next in the same content area.

Goals for 2012-13 Formative growth goals will increase
from a minimum of 55% students showing growth to 60%.
CRT growth goals will also increase from a minimum of 30% students showing growth to at least 53%.
